Delve into the enchanting art of lifelike floral design with The New Art of Paper Flowers by master paper floral artist Quynh Nguyen. Whether you're a novice looking to discover a gratifying new hobby or a seasoned crafter seeking inspiration, this all-inclusive handbook will equip you to cultivate lush, long-lasting blooms using colourful crepe paper.
What You'll Find Inside:
Journey through every stage of the artistic process—from choosing materials to mastering the intricate techniques that breathe life into your arrangements. With Nguyen's detailed guidance and striking photography, let your creativity flourish as you bring more handmade beauty into your life and home.
